At its core, live betting is about timing and intuition. Unlike traditional pre-match bets, which rely on forecasts made before the action begins, live betting invites users to respond to developments as they happen. A sudden injury, a red card, a momentum shift—these moments can dramatically alter the odds and open new betting windows. For savvy bettors, this creates a landscape rich with possibilities, where quick thinking and deep knowledge can yield rewards.

One of the most compelling aspects of live betting is its versatility. It spans a wide range of sports and events, from football and tennis to basketball, cricket, and even esports. Each sport offers unique betting opportunities tailored to its rhythm and structure. In football, for instance, users might bet on the next team to score, the number of corners, or whether a penalty will be awarded. In tennis, wagers can be placed on the outcome of the next game or set. This granularity allows for a more personalized and strategic approach to betting.

However, with great excitement comes great responsibility. The fast-paced nature of live betting can lead to impulsive decisions and emotional wagering. The constant availability of new bets and changing odds can create a sense of urgency, prompting users to chase losses or overextend their budgets. Responsible gambling practices are essential in this environment. Setting limits, taking breaks, and maintaining a clear strategy can help ensure that live betting remains a fun and sustainable activity.

Regulation plays a crucial role in shaping the live betting experience. Licensed platforms are required to adhere to strict standards around transparency, fairness, and consumer protection. This includes displaying accurate odds, offering secure payment options, and providing tools for responsible gambling. In some jurisdictions, regulators have imposed restrictions on certain types of in-play bets to minimize risk and prevent exploitation. These measures aim to balance innovation with safety, ensuring that users can enjoy live betting without undue harm.
